What Does Unblocked YouTube Mean?

When we talk about “unblocked YouTube,” we’re referring to methods or versions of YouTube that aren’t restricted by network administrators or regional censorship. Many schools, offices, and public networks limit access to streaming websites like YouTube to save bandwidth or prevent distractions. Similarly, some countries impose restrictions on YouTube content based on government policies. Unblocked YouTube typically involves accessing the platform through alternative means, such as proxy servers, VPNs, or mirror websites that bypass these restrictions. The goal is to watch videos freely—even when the main site is blocked.

Why YouTube Gets Blocked

Understanding why YouTube is blocked helps clarify why people seek unblocked versions:
  • **Bandwidth Concerns**: Streaming videos consume a lot of data. Schools and workplaces often limit access to preserve network speed for essential tasks.
  • **Content Control**: Institutions want to prevent access to inappropriate or distracting content during study or work hours.
  • **Censorship**: Some countries restrict YouTube videos that don’t align with their cultural or political guidelines.
  • **Security Policies**: Firewalls prevent access to certain websites to maintain network security.

Popular Methods to Access Unblocked YouTube

There are several ways to watch YouTube videos when the platform is blocked, each with its own advantages and limitations.

1. Using Proxy Websites

Proxy servers route your internet connection through a third party, masking your real IP address and bypassing network filters. Many free proxy sites allow you to enter a YouTube URL and watch videos directly. **Pros:**
  • No installation required.
  • Easy to use on any device.
  • Often free.
**Cons:**
  • Some proxies are slow or unreliable.
  • May have ads or security risks.
  • Not always effective against sophisticated firewalls.

2. Virtual Private Networks (VPNs)

VPNs create a secure, encrypted tunnel between your device and the internet, making it appear as if you are browsing from a different location. This can help you access YouTube without restrictions. **Pros:**
  • Strong privacy and security.
  • Works on multiple devices.
  • Bypasses most network blocks.
**Cons:**
  • Many quality VPNs require a subscription.
  • Free VPNs may have data limits or slower speeds.
  • Not always allowed on managed networks.

3. Using YouTube Lite or Mobile Versions

Sometimes, accessing a lightweight or mobile version of YouTube can bypass restrictions. These versions use less data and sometimes evade basic blocks. **Pros:**
  • Faster loading times.
  • Accessible on low-bandwidth connections.
  • Often allowed on networks where the full site is blocked.
**Cons:**
  • Limited features compared to the full YouTube site.
  • Still may be blocked in some environments.

4. Browser Extensions and Add-ons

Certain browsers have extensions that can help unblock YouTube by routing traffic through proxy servers or VPNs. **Pros:**
  • Convenient and integrated into the browser.
  • Easy switching on and off.
**Cons:**
  • Some extensions may not be trustworthy.
  • Can slow down browsing speed.
  • May be disabled by network administrators.

Legal and Ethical Considerations When Using Unblocked YouTube

While accessing unblocked YouTube can be tempting, it’s important to remember the legal and ethical aspects:
  • **Respect Institutional Policies**: Schools and workplaces often block YouTube for valid reasons. Bypassing these restrictions may violate rules and lead to consequences.
  • **Avoid Illegal Content**: Unblocking YouTube doesn’t give permission to watch copyrighted or illegal materials.
  • **Maintain Privacy and Security**: Use trustworthy VPNs or proxies to avoid exposing your data to malicious actors.
  • **Consider Bandwidth Usage**: Streaming videos can slow down networks for others; use responsibly.
